Child of tender years
24(1)Where in an action a child of tender years is tendered as a witness, and the child does not in the opinion of the court understand the nature of an oath, the evidence of the child may be received though not given upon oath, if in the opinion of the court the child is possessed of sufficient intelligence to justify the reception of the evidence and understands the duty of speaking the truth.
